Two Lunar Landers Set Lunar Orbit and Prepare for Landing Attempts

Two commercial lunar landers, Firefly Aerospace’s Blue Ghost 1 and ispace’s Resilience, have made significant progress in their respective missions to the Moon. Firefly Aerospace confirmed that its Blue Ghost 1 lander entered orbit around the Moon on February 13. US Egg Farmers Face ‘Worst Bird Flu Outbreak’ in History

The US egg industry is reeling from a devastating bird flu outbreak, with 120 million birds lost since 2022, including 45 million egg-laying hens over the past few months. Bird Flu Raises Global Concern Over Human Health

Bird flu has been wreaking havoc globally, but its impact goes far beyond just egg prices and poultry populations. The Avian flu virus, which originated in waterfowl, can spread to any animal, including humans, with devastating effects. Trump’s Supreme Court Threat Sparks Historical Fears

The US Supreme Court has long feared a president ignoring its decisions. This concern dates back to 1801 when William Marbury, one of “midnight judges” appointed by John Adams, challenged the court in a landmark case.
